The market size of the hotel and resort sector worldwide peaked at 1.5 trillion U.S. dollars in 2023. This showed five percent growth over the previous year's figure of 1.43 trillion U.S. dollars. What are the leading hotel brands globally? In 2023, among hotel brands with the highest brand values globally were industry giants like Hilton, Hyatt, and Hampton Inn. Hilton was reported to have a brand value exceeding 11 billion U.S. dollars. However, while Hilton led brand value, Wyndham hotels and resorts claimed the top spot for the hotel company with the largest number of properties worldwide, boasting over nine thousand hotels globally, while Hilton ranked fourth. Hotel booking behavior of global travelers In 2023, hotel booking growth worldwide peaked in January and February, surpassing 130 percent - there was also a notable increase in hotel booking growth during the summer months of June and August. As of 2024, Vietnam and China stood out as the countries with the highest share of consumers booking hotels or private accommodation. Meanwhile, countries with the lowest share of hotel and private accommodation bookings were Hungary and Pakistan.

Market Restraint
The intensifying competition in the industry hinders the growth of the Hotel Market
The market is highly competitive, not only among traditional hotel chains, independent, boutique, but also increasingly with the rise of short-term rental platforms, like Airbnb. These alternatives offer diverse experiences and price points, putting pressure on traditional hotels. This has led to higher consumer expectations than ever for personalized experiences, seamless technology, exceptional service, and value for money, forcing businesses to constantly innovate and invest.
Moreover, to cater to the needs of a wide range of customers, large hotel chains constantly launch new sub-brands for instance, Marriott has launched numerous brands like Moxy, Element, and Autograph Collection to target increasingly niche traveler segments. This means more options for consumers within the same loyalty program, but also more direct competition for individual hotel properties.
In conclusion, intensifying competition, fueled by the rise of alternative accommodations, ever-increasing guest expectations, and pervasive price transparency, is a formidable restraint on the hospitality market. It forces hotels to constantly evolve, invest, and differentiate themselves not just on price, but crucially, on the quality of the experience they deliver. Introduction to the Hotel Market

This statistic shows the global hotel industry market size from 2014 to 2018. The retail value of the global hotel industry was 600.49 billion U.S. dollars in 2018.
Global hotel industry - additional information
The global hotel industry comes under the umbrella of the travel and tourism industry, an industry which contributed 8.81 trillion U.S. dollars to the global economy in 2018. Travelers who are on the road for more than a day need a place to sleep and rest - there are various types of lodging across the world to accommodate for this.
The global occupancy rate (the share of total rooms available which are occupied or rented at a given time) of hotels in most regions increased over the previous five years. Europe had the highest occupancy rate in 2018 at 72.4 percent, closely followed by the Asia Pacific region with 70.6 percent. In the same year, the Middle East and Africa were the most expensive region for hotels with an average daily rate of 140.97 U.S. dollars. The cheapest region for the last five years was Asia Pacific.

According to Cognitive Market Research, the global Budget Hotels market size will be USD 284582.6 million in 2024. It will expand at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 5.00% from 2024 to 2031.
North America held the major market share for more than 40% of the global revenue with a market size of USD 113833.04 million in 2024 and will gr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 3.2% from 2024 to 2031.
Europe accounted for a market share of over 30% of the global revenue with a market size of USD 85374.78 million.
Asia Pacific held a market share of around 23% of the global revenue with a market size of USD 65454.00 million in 2024 and will gr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 7.0% from 2024 to 2031.
Latin America had a market share of more than 5% of the global revenue with a market size of USD 14229.13 million in 2024 and will gr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 4.4% from 2024 to 2031.
Middle East and Africa had a market share of around 2% of the global revenue and was estimated at a market size of USD 5691.65 million in 2024 and will gr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 4.7% from 2024 to 2031.
The Business Travelers held the highest Budget Hotels market revenue share in 2024.
Market Dynamics of Budget Hotels Market
Key Drivers for Budget Hotels Market
Growing Urbanization to Increase the Demand Globally
In many areas, there is a rapid growth in travel inside and between cities as a result of urbanization. Urban budget hotels draw guests searching for reasonably priced overnight options in handy locations. Secondary sources estimate that about one-third of India's population resided in cities in 2023. People have moved from rural areas to the metropolis in search of employment and a means of subsistence, as seen by the trend, which indicates an increase in urbanization of more than 4% over the past ten years. Thus, the increasing urbanization is expected to propel the market growth during the forecast period.
Growing Investment to Propel Market Growth
The increasing investment in the industry is expected to drive the market over the projected period. For instance, in June 2023, in conjunction with the 2023 NYU International Hospitality Industry Investment Conference, Marriott International, Inc. declared its intention to extend its presence in the inexpensive midscale accommodation sector, building on its recent foray into the market through City Express by Marriott in Latin America. Marriott is announced intentions to establish a new brand, which is now known as Project MidX Studios and has not yet been given a name. This move is in line with the company's strategy to provide visitors with locally relevant lodging solutions for every purpose of their stay. The goal of the budget-friendly midscale extended stay brand is to provide guests looking for longer-term lodging in the United States and Canada with competitively priced modern comfort.
Restraint Factor for the Budget Hotels Market
Intense Competition and Changing Consumer Preference to Limit the Sales
There are many competitors in the highly competitive budget hotel market that provide identical services at similar price points. Individual operators' profit margins may be lowered by price wars resulting from this rivalry. Furthermore, because budget hotels concentrate on offering simple, uncomplicated services, it can be difficult to satisfy the demands of contemporary tourists who are looking for distinctive and customized experiences. Some guests may decide to book alternate lodging options like boutique hotels, vacation rentals, or Airbnb as a result of this change in tastes.
Key Trends for the Budget Hotels Market
Integration of Technology and Contactless Services Enhancing Guest Experience
Budget hotels are progressively incorporating technology to optimize operations and improve customer satisfaction. Features such as mobile check-in/check-out, digital room keys, app-based room service, and AI-driven chatbots are becoming standard amenities even in budget accommodations. This trend is driven by the post-pandemic inclination towards minimal contact, operational efficiency, and technology-enabled convenience, enabling budget hotels to remain competitive and fulfill the evolving expectations of guests.

Recent developments include: July 2023: Choice Hotels acquired Radisson Hotel Group Americas. The deal was worth around $675 million, and with this deal, Choice Hotels acquired nine new brands, 624 hotels, and over 67,000 rooms., November 2022: Hyatt Hotel Corporation and Dream Hotel Group reached an agreement whereby Hyatt acquired Dream Hotel Group's lifestyle hotel brand and management platform, including the Dream Hotels, Chatwal Hotels, and Unscripted Hotels brands, with properties in some of the world's most prominent hotel markets across the Americas, Europe, and Asia., October 2022: Marriott International reached an agreement with Hoteles City Express, S.A.B. de C.V., to acquire the highly regarded City Express brand portfolio. The portfolio comprises 152 hotels, including 17,356 rooms across 75 cities in Mexico and three additional countries in Latin America. With this acquisition, Marriott is poised to become the largest hotel company in the Caribbean and Latin America, expanding its presence significantly in secondary and tertiary markets in the region..
